This image depicts an outdoor business expo or trade fair in Freetown, Sierra Leone, held under a clear, sunny sky. The scene is dominated by several large, vertical display banners and examples of products from exhibiting companies. Prominently featured is a banner for the "MINISTRY OF TRADE AND INDUSTRY" outlining its "NATIONAL INDUSTRIAL POLICY," with a stated mission to develop the industrial sector through human capital and a conducive business environment, and a vision for environmentally friendly industrial structures. Another banner promotes the "GROWTH ACCELERATOR PROGRAMME BUSINESS EXPO 2024" by "FREETOWN INNOVATION LAB," advocating "GREEN ENERGY SOLUTIONS" such as Solar PV Systems and Wind Generators. It also details their work in a circular economy, repurposing materials for furniture, kids' play items, and sustainable building. A contact number, +23279511366, is visible. A third banner welcomes visitors to "Odhav Multi Industries (SL) Limited," identified as the "1st Steel Manufacturing Company in Sierra Leone," displaying their logo and contact information including www.omisau.com and +232 9011 1140, with their location specified as Songo-Koya Chiefdom, Freetown. In front of the banners, examples of upcycled furniture are displayed: a low, dark chair made from a repurposed tire with a brown upholstered seat, and a dark, woven cylindrical item, likely a stool or basket, also crafted from recycled materials. A blue wheelbarrow is partially visible to the right. A person, partially obscured, is seated or standing behind the furniture, wearing red and green clothing. The event appears to highlight local industry, innovation, and sustainable practices.
